Dmitry Medvedev and Vladimir Putin

Russia

Disunited Russia

As predicted, United Russia lost ground in Sunday’s Duma elections. In fact, they di...


Sign Up to Receive Our Latest Updates!

SIGN UP

Daily updates with TM’s latest